Binance USD ERC20 BUSD

Introduction

In the rapidly evolving landscape of digital finance, stablecoins have emerged as a crucial bridge between traditional currencies and cryptocurrencies. One prominent example is Binance USD (BUSD), an ERC20 stablecoin issued by Binance in partnership with Paxos. Designed to offer stability, transparency, and versatility, BUSD combines the benefits of blockchain technology with the reliability of fiat currency backing. This article provides a comprehensive overview of Binance USD, covering its key characteristics, types, working principles, benefits, risks, regulation, use cases, and future prospects.

Key Characteristics of Binance USD (BUSD)

Binance USD (BUSD) is a **digital dollar pegged 1:1 to the US dollar**, ensuring its value remains stable relative to fiat. As an ERC20 token, it operates seamlessly within the Ethereum blockchain ecosystem, facilitating quick and secure transactions. BUSD is fully compliant with regulatory standards, with Paxos serving as the custodian, ensuring robust reserve management. Additional characteristics include:

  • Transparency: Regular audits and disclosures guarantee that BUSD is fully backed by equivalent USD reserves.
  • Interoperability: While primarily an ERC20 token, BUSD is also available on other blockchains, enhancing its versatility.
  • Liquidity: Supported across numerous exchanges and DeFi platforms, enabling easy access and exchange.
  • Security: Utilizes Ethereum’s blockchain standards, providing secure and immutable transactions.

Types of Binance USD

Though primarily a single stablecoin, BUSD has variations based on its interoperability across different blockchains:

  • BUSD ERC20: The Ethereum-based version, compatible with Ethereum wallets and DeFi protocols.
  • BUSD BEP2: The Binance Chain native version, optimized for the Binance Chain ecosystem.
  • BUSD BSC (Binance Smart Chain): Adapted for Binance Smart Chain, enabling faster and cheaper transactions compared to Ethereum.

Each version maintains the core attribute of a 1:1 USD peg but caters to different blockchain environments, expanding the usability and reach of BUSD.

Working Principle of BUSD

The operational core of Binance USD revolves around a **collateralized model**. For every BUSD issued, an equivalent amount of USD is held in reserve by Paxos, a regulated financial institution. This process includes:

  • Smooth issuance: When users purchase BUSD, fiat USD is deposited, and the stablecoin is minted on the blockchain.
  • Redemption: Users can convert BUSD back into USD, with authorities releasing reserves accordingly.
  • Auditing: Regular third-party audits verify that reserves are sufficient to cover outstanding tokens, maintaining trust and transparency.

This model ensures the stablecoin's value remains **anchored** to the USD, minimizing volatility typical of other cryptocurrencies.

Regulation

BUSD operates within a framework of stringent regulatory standards. Paxos Trust, as the issuer, is regulated by the New York Department of Financial Services (NYDFS), ensuring compliance with US laws. This regulatory oversight involves regular audits, reserve transparency, and adherence to anti-money laundering (AML) and know-your-customer (KYC) policies. Such regulation aims to foster trust, protect investors, and prevent illicit activities in the ecosystem.
